Kwaskita Lake
Kwaskita Lake is a medium sized lake located 327km NNE of La Loche and 571km N of Meadow Lake (City). The lake has a surface area of 553 acres and is located at: 59.22324153591174,-107.42758374897909.
The lake is in the northern fishing zone. We don't know of any fish species that can be found in Kwaskita Lake.
There are no parks or communities on the lake.
Athabasca Sand Dunes Provincial Park is 68km E of Kwaskita Lake.
The lake was officially named on 1951-02-07. The name Kwaskita Lake is of Cree origin.
